Infelizmente não é possível.
Você não pode ter o WinSCP usando as credenciais padrão para o proxy.
Você não pode recuperar as credenciais atuais do usuário. Consulte Obtenha o nome de usuário / senha do proxy do Windows .
Estou escrevendo um aplicativo .NET (web) que usa WinSCP para fazer upload de arquivos para um servidor SFTP. A conexão com este servidor passa por um proxy http.
Eu já descobri como definir as informações do proxy (host, porta, usuário e senha) estaticamente, mas fiquei me perguntando se existe uma maneira de usar as informações da tag defaultProxy
no web.config.
Obter o host e a porta é trivial, mas não consigo encontrar uma maneira de dizer ao WinSCP para usar o usuário / senha atual (ou seja, aquele que o pool de aplicativos está usando), se useDefaultCredentials
estiver definido. / p>
A GUI do WinSCP não tem uma opção para usar o usuário atual, então meu palpite é que não é possível. Mas talvez eu esteja negligenciando alguma coisa?
Infelizmente não é possível.
Você não pode ter o WinSCP usando as credenciais padrão para o proxy.
Você não pode recuperar as credenciais atuais do usuário. Consulte Obtenha o nome de usuário / senha do proxy do Windows .